Advantages Of Using Sustainable Materials In Construction

As awareness about environmental issues continues to grow, the construction industry is increasingly turning to sustainable materials for building projects. The use of sustainable materials in construction offers numerous benefits for both the environment and the occupants of the buildings. From reducing carbon emissions to improving indoor air quality, sustainable materials have the potential to revolutionize the way buildings are constructed.

One of the key advantages of using sustainable materials in construction is their positive impact on the environment. Traditional building materials like concrete and steel are known for their high carbon footprint, with the production process releasing a significant amount of greenhouse gases into the atmosphere. In contrast, sustainable materials are sourced from renewable sources and have a lower environmental impact. For example, materials like bamboo, straw, and recycled wood can help reduce overall carbon emissions during construction.

Another benefit of sustainable materials is their durability and longevity. Many sustainable materials are more resistant to wear and tear, water damage, and pests compared to traditional materials. This means that buildings constructed using sustainable materials require less maintenance and repair over time, leading to cost savings for building owners. Additionally, the longevity of sustainable materials can contribute to the overall sustainability of a building, as it reduces the need for frequent replacements and renovations.

In addition to the environmental and economic benefits, sustainable materials also offer advantages for the health and well-being of building occupants. Many traditional building materials contain harmful chemicals and volatile organic compounds (VOCs) that can off-gas over time and contribute to poor indoor air quality. Sustainable materials, on the other hand, are typically free from toxic substances and have low VOC emissions, creating a healthier indoor environment for occupants.

Furthermore, sustainable materials can also help improve energy efficiency in buildings. Materials like natural insulation, high-performance windows, and reflective roofing can help reduce energy consumption and increase the overall energy efficiency of a building. By using sustainable materials that are designed to maximize energy efficiency, builders can create buildings that require less energy for heating, cooling, and lighting, resulting in lower utility bills and reduced carbon emissions.

The use of sustainable materials in construction also plays a vital role in promoting resource conservation and waste reduction. Many sustainable materials are sourced from rapidly renewable resources or recycled materials, reducing the demand for virgin materials and minimizing the amount of waste sent to landfills. By prioritizing materials that are eco-friendly and recyclable, builders can help conserve natural resources and create a more sustainable construction industry.

Moreover, the growing demand for sustainable materials in construction has led to the development of innovative and eco-friendly building products. Manufacturers are increasingly investing in research and development to create sustainable alternatives to traditional materials, such as bio-based composites, hempcrete, and recycled plastics. These innovative materials not only offer sustainable solutions for building construction but also contribute to the overall advancement of green building technologies.
